Uppala Pahad Village Details

Uppala Pahad is a Village in Kethe Palle Mandal , Nalgonda district and Telangana State. Uppala Pahad village Pin code is NA. Uppala Pahad Village Total population is 1241 and number of houses are 350. Female Population is 49.1%. Village literacy rate is 49.5% and the Female Literacy rate is 20.3%.

Location and Administration

Uppala Pahad Village Gram Panchayath name is Uppala Pahad. Uppala Pahad is 7 km distance from Sub District HeadQuarter Kethe Palle and it is 29 km distance from District HeadQuarter Nalgonda. Nearest Statutory Town is Suryapet in 10 km Distance . Uppala Pahad Total area is 267 hectares, Non-Agricultural area is 101 hectares andTotal irrigated area is 299 hectares

Education

Govt Primary School is available in this Village. Nearest Private Medical College is in Narketpalle. Nearest Govt Pre Primary School and Govt Secondary School are in Kethe Palle. Nearest Govt Disabled School is in Nalgonda. Nearest Private Engineering College, Govt MBA college and Govt Polytechnic College are in Suryapet. Nearest Private Pre Primary School, Govt Arts and Science Degree College and Private ITA College are in Nakrekal. Nearest Private Senior Secondary School is in Inpamula.

Health

1 Mobile Health centre available in this village.

Agriculture

Paddy and Cotton are agriculture commodities grow in this village. 7 hours agricultural power supply in summer and 9 hours agricultural power supply in winter is available in this village. Total irrigated area in this village is 299 hectares from canals 119 hectares and from Boreholes/Tube wells 131 hectares are the Sources of irrigation.

Drinking-Water and Sanitation

Untreated Tap Water Supply all round the year and in summer available. Hand Pump and Tube Wells/Boreholes are other Drinking Water sources.
Open Drainage System Available in this Village. This Village Covered Under Total Sanitation. There is no system to Collect garbage on street. Drain water is discharged directly into water bodies.

Communication

LandLine available. Mobile Coverage is available. There is no Internet Centre in less than 10 km. No Private Courier Facility in less than 10 km.

Transportation

Public Bus service available in this village. There is no Railway Station in less than 10 km. Tractors Available in this Village. Animal Driven Carts are there in this Village.

Nearest National Highway is in 5 - 10 km. No Nearest State Highway in less than 10 km. District Road passes through this village.
Pucca road, Kuccha Road and Foot Path are other Roads and Transportation within the village.

Commerce

No ATM in less than 10 km. Nearest Commercial Bank is in 5 - 10 km. No Cooperative Bank in less than 10 km.

Other Amenities

This Village has a Power supply with 18 hour power supply in summer and 20 hour power supply in winter, Anganwadi centre, Birth & Death registration office, Daily News Paper and Polling station are the other amenities in the village.
